Type
ORACLE
Validation date
2023-01-29 01:59:00 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(37 B)

{
  "uco": {
    "eur": 0.08185,
    "usd": 0.08899
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(1)

Proofs and signatures

Previous public key

00012A7DA680930DABB8D1D35155038238BF54F947AB1055862EEDEE0DD316E4A925

Previous signature

3A85B0FB8A04B6B45641DC01C289F9BE8C81EE508A97D8CE81BF452A4C1666CA4C2B8D8CA942EA717F07242F14AA96116894122AE642B38DEB391BFB6DAAF20E

Origin signature

3046022100D205877AF47DCFA719C854965BB2CD5F8D437C8D248107BF39A7DD7C3FFC6E63022100AE39D6CE4772598CB69EE9AEC7133F98033E357A088E5530AFB2DE7C8DF600B1

Proof of work

010104B24203AF814C80F7128B8E8B5A6BADE625B0A52FFBA1BAA579D7471F05549929F8DCF5277BF2162CD798725D27AEAEBEB6B473C8D94376015A479F0FE263A426

Proof of integrity

00FBE1D8880A2FDAF63A53AB3CB2538E349C7310C29BE52829A083480104575BA7

Coordinator signature

65A91C9356633D4F67BC6EE4C1E3BF14CC9E61DDB7AB2E0FD92E941FD196A4DE1F6A7FF6CFBBA3DAEF818B0FF590A39D7F55C9FC1D91AF7B030CAFA24D62670A

Validator #1 public key

00015018E17EED0C259B9B54F9B892E6870574C98EE02472D6984839E5B52BA1C232

Validator #1 signature

9BB1BF51579B5E857B5318F2A2272FFFA24725C44365CCE2C5E1D4FA9FF1C174D14A776A7E307945CB2B28A2BE5171BFB6E70CA45ED1B9B4D266A88AF3AA950A

Validator #2 public key

00016D801492BF28EE8DEEB7C68201712B1BCD1D11E985675F6D4E7DFB5F73C627EC

Validator #2 signature

D26DFCEED25A719B4DC14FE016525204806E2E511AB0A4DDC32A7596D8F7E56086667E31C0E48057D6CB36A30F96373D25B22251FFD853A00BC4CAE46F901F00